The perfect easy and healthy dish! Lemon, garlic and dill flavors are in perfect harmony enhancing this chicken dish.

Serves: 4 Prep. time: 20′ Cooks in: 30′ Ready in: 50′

Ingredients
700 g chicken thighs, boneless, in bites
150 g feta cheese, crumbled
1 lemon, zest and juice
1 large onion, grated
2 garlic cloves, finely chopped
1/3 cup extra-virgin olive oil
250 ml blonde ale + 2 tbsp extra
salt, pepper

For the bulgur
1 cup bulgur
2 cups water
2 tbsp butter
2 spring onions, finely chopped
1 bunch dill, finely chopped
½ red bell pepper, finely chopped
½ green bell pepper, finely chopped
salt, pepper

Method
Step 1
In a large pan heat oil on high heat and cook chicken until nicely colored on all sides. Add onion and garlic and cook until fragrant. Add blonde ale and when it comes to a boil, season with salt and pepper, cover with lid and simmer on low heat for 15 min. until sauce thickens. Stir in lemon zest and juice, stir in feta cheese and remove pan from heat.

Step 2
For the bulgur: In a small frying pan melt butter and cook spring onions for 1 min. Stir in bulgur until shiny. Season with salt and pepper, add hot water allowing it to evaporate. Add peppers, dill and stir. Remove pan from heat.

Step 3
Divide bulgur on plates and serve with chicken.
